柯林斯词典
- VERB 努力;尽力
If youendeavour todo something, you try very hard to do it.- I will endeavour to arrange it...
我会尽力安排。 - They are endeavouring to protect trade union rights.
他们在竭力捍卫工会的权利。

- N-VAR (尤指新的或创造性事物的)努力,尝试
Anendeavouris an attempt to do something, especially something new or original.- His first endeavours in the field were wedding films.
他初涉这个领域时做的是婚礼摄影。 - ...the benefits of investment in scientific endeavour.
在科学领域投资的收益
